ShipHazmat 2013 — Common and Known Issues

Issue: UN/ID number field does not prompt the Proper Shipping Name selection screen.
Resolution: Please refer to the following support article to resolve this issue. Specific .DLL files were not properly registered during installation to cause this issue. http://www.bureaudg.com/support/article.asp?aid=51
Version: ShipHazmat 2013, Network Edition
Discovered on: Wednesday, January 02, 2013
Issue: Run-time error '3265': Item cannot be found in the collection corresponding to the requested name or ordinal.
Resolution: This error can occur when saving information in the bottom (third) section, causing the program to shut down unexpectedly. Download the latest update respective to the version you are using (available above) to resolve this issue.
Version: ShipHazmat 2013, Air and Network Editions
Discovered on: Wednesday, January 02, 2013
Issue: Failed to install ISKernel files. Make sure you have appropriate privileges on this computer.
Resolution: This error can occur on Windows Vista operating systems and higher. To resolve this issue, please elevate your user privileges or set the compatibility mode for ShipHazmat 2012 to Windows XP. For information on how to set the compatibility mode, please visit this Microsoft support article: http://support.microsoft.com/kb/927386
Version: ShipHazmat 20xx, Air Edition
Discovered on: Friday, December 16, 2011
Issue: Error 1500. Another installation is in progress.
Resolution: This error occurs when multiple installations using Windows Installer are running at the same time. A common cause of this error is Windows Updates running in the background. Please verify that all Windows Updates have been downloaded and finished installation before installing ShipHazmat.
Version: ShipHazmat 20xx, Air Edition
Discovered on: Friday, December 16, 2011
